ABSTRACT:
A power supply includes a voltage regulator for generating a regulated voltage in response to an input voltage and an error signal, first and second output terminals connected to the voltage regulator for coupling the power supply to a load, first and second sense terminals and a sensing circuit for generating the error signal. The sensing circuit includes a high input impedance differential amplifier having first and second inputs respectively coupled to the first and second sense terminals for measuring a sense voltage between the sense terminals. The power supply may be operated in a remote sensing mode or in a local sensing mode. In the local sensing mode, no connections are required between the sense terminals and the output terminals.
